
When delusion becomes reality
2023

2018 Oscar Nominated Short Films: Documentary
2018

Stories of Strength and Hope: Preventing Youth Suicide
2018
Can't Get Along, Can't Catch a Break
2024

Hellfire Hades Attacks The 1980's
2022

20th Century Women
2016